BOARD OF APPEALS ZONING CALENDAR NO AGENDA 7:00 PM SEPTEMBER 4, 2019 Z-2019-27 Nya & Marvin Walls, 6 Chestnut Hill Avenue, SBL 130.26-4-6 Application to build a deck and replace existing front steps with a new landing and steps. A review of drawings A1 and A2 dated March 20, 2019, prepared by Stephen Marchesani, R.A., indicates construction of a rear yard deck and addition of a new stair landing at the front yard porch. The property is located in the R2-4 Zone and is legally existing non-conforming with respect to lot area, lot frontage, front yard and side yard setbacks. The proposed work will require the following area variances: Required Existing Proposed Variance 1. Front Yard Setback 25’-0” 7.8’ 5.2’ 19.8’ 2. Combined Two Side Yards 18’-0” 13.5’ 13.5’ 4.5’ Z-2019-29 JCR Survival Realty, 43 Holland Avenue, SBL 120.20-14-2. Application for an extension of the resolution to construct a townhouse building. Z-2019-30 Mr. Bradley E. Silverman, 3 Pine Brook Drive, SBL 138.07-7-13 Application to build a deck. A review of drawings A-1 and A-2 dated July 18, 2019, prepared by Seungee Park, AIA, indicates the proposed construction of a rear yard deck. The property is located in the R1-12.5 Zone and is legally existing non- conforming with respect to one side yard setback. The proposed deck will be built to align with the legally non-conforming westerly face of the dwelling. Therefore, the applicant will require the following area variance: Required Existing Proposed Variance 1. One Side Yard Setback 20’-0” 15.95’ 15.98’ 4.02’ Z-2019-13A Southern Land Company, 250 Mamaroneck Avenue (YMCA), SBL 130.28-9-3 Based on design changes, this is a re-submission of application to construct a new multifamily apartment building. The improved property is located in the BR-2 Zone. Area variance requirements will appear on the September agenda. Page 1 of 2 BOARD OF APPEALS ZONING CALENDAR NO AGENDA 7:00 PM SEPTEMBER 4, 2019 NEW APPLICATIONS NO APPEARANCE Z-2019-31 Mr. Bruce Kaufman, 16 Devonshire Drive, SBL 138.11-4-3 Application to build an addition. A review of drawing ZBA-1 revised July 26, 2019, prepared by ResReal Designs, indicates proposed one-story, rear yard additions. The property is located in the R1-12.5 Zone and is legally existing, non-conforming with respect to side yard setbacks, main building coverage and all building coverage. The proposed additions will increase the non-conforming coverage dimensions, the combined two side yard setback, and will require the following area variances: Required Existing Proposed Variance 1. Main Building Coverage 18% 21.3% 22.7% 4.7% 2. All Building Coverage 25% 26.6% 27.7% 2.7% 3. Combined Two Side Yard 40’-0” 29.3’ 38.3’ 1.7’ Setback Z-2019-32 Mr. Robert Camacho, 100 Chatterton Parkway, SBL 125.81-2-13 Application to reconstruct a two-car detached garage. A review of Drawing A-1 dated June 7, 2019, prepared by Erica Ellenberger Architect, indicates the reconstruction of a fire damaged front yard two-car detached garage. The property is located in the R1-5 Zone and the garage is legally existing non-conforming with respect to front yard and one side yard setbacks. The garage will be rebuilt upon the existing foundation and the applicant indicated that the proposed reconstruction cost will not exceed 75% of the replacement cost of the entire building. Therefore, the applicant requests approval from the Board of Appeals to reconstruct the detached garage in accordance with Section 4.3.4.2 of the Zoning Ordinance. The existing setbacks for the detached garage, an accessory structure, are: Required Existing Proposed 1. Minimum Distance of Accessory Structure to Side Lot Line 5’-0” 0’-0” 0’-0” 2. Front Yard Setback 25’-0” 19’-7 ¼” 19’-7 ¼” Page 2 of 2
